The Aircraft Electrician installs, checks, repairs, overhauls, and rewires complete electrical systems and components on a variety of aircraft.  Performs functional and operational checkouts of electrical instruments and flight systems upon aircraft arrival and prior to aircraft departure.  This work must be performed competently, expeditiously, and in a timely manner to ensure on-time delivery, customer satisfaction, and profitability.  The Aircraft Electrician is technically competent on assigned aircraft, and is expected to be able to accomplish the vast majority of his/her duties with minimal supervision.  As customers are on site at the facilities, professional appearance and communication skills are required in order to create a positive and lasting professional relationship.

An Aircraft Electrician will troubleshoot and repair systems already existing on the aircraft such as:

  • Landing gear switches that indicate gear position
  • Various exterior lighting issues such as navigation, taxi lights, strobes, and landing lights
  • Electrical problems relating to engine/APU starting or the generation of electrical power from an engine/APU
  • Interior cabin lighting 
  • Fuel quantity indication
  • Window heat 
  • Flight control issues related to electrically controlled operations
  • Installs and rewires complete electrical systems and components on a variety of turbine powered aircraft.
  • Troubleshoots, repairs, and overhauls aircraft electrical systems and/or components.
  • Performs functional and operational “checkouts” of electrical instruments and flight systems upon aircraft arrival and prior to departure.
  • Maintains battery shop equipment and ensures that aircraft batteries are properly charged in a timely manner.
  • Maintains test cell electrical systems and makes repairs as needed (e.g. repair test harnesses, etc.).
  • Updates technical manuals to include the latest wiring manual revisions.
  • Assists in installing various avionics systems on corporate aircraft.
  • Documents all work accomplished (a.k.a. sign-off) in a clear, concise and accurate manner.
  • Works fair share of overtime and travels to customer locations or other StandardAero facilities as required.
  • Responsible for knowing, understanding, following, promoting and continuously improving company policies and procedures.
  • Observes all safety, environmental and general housekeeping rules and policies.
  • May perform other duties as required by the department.

StandardAero is one of the world’s largest independent providers of services, including engine and airframe maintenance, repair and overhaul, engine component repair, engineering services, interior completions and paint applications. The company is a global enterprise that employs nearly 7,000 employees worldwide with annual revenues exceeding $4 billion. StandardAero serves a diverse array of customers in business and general aviation, airline, military, helicopter, components and energy markets. The company celebrated its 100th year of industry leadership in 2011.

StandardAero is owned by Carlyle, a global investment firm with deep industry expertise that deploys private capital across four business segments: Corporate Private Equity, Real Assets, Global Credit and Investment Solutions.

Job Requirements:
Requirements:

  • Must be able to read blueprints and wiring diagrams.
  • Must perform electrical wiring functions and have worked with aircraft wiring systems.
  • Demonstrated technical ability on specific airframes and engines in the areas of inspections, maintenance, preventive maintenance, alterations, and repairs.
  • Demonstrated ability to locate and apply FAA regulations, Advisory Circulars, Orders, and Notices etc.
  • Demonstrated ability to prioritize and plan work activities in an organized manner.
  • Must have good interpersonal and verbal skills in order to communicate with customers and employees. 
  • Must be able to lift up to 50 pounds, walk, bend, stretch, and climb ladders.
  • Must be able to work in extreme temperatures.
  • Must be able to work for long periods in tight spaces (i.e. squatting under an aircraft wing, in cockpits, tail cone, etc.)
  • Must be able to manipulate equipment of all sizes, tools, computer keyboards, and telephones.
  • Must have excellent hand-eye coordination and dexterity.
